Saag and Red Lentil Dal

Posted Aug 25 2008 3:14pm
So last night I made Indian food for the first time. Neither Brett or I had ever had Indian food, but were interested as they use a lot of lentils and grains in their cuisine, which we are trying to get more of. Upon the advice of Lindsay (aka the Happy Herbivore ), I opted to start out with her Saag and Red Lentil Dal , as she told me it was easy and good for ‘beginners’. I have to tell you, when I was making this, all I could think was ‘I’ve never used this many spices in my life!’. But she's right, it is very easy.



I will be completely honest, I’m not sure how I feel about Indian food at this point. Neither Brett or I liked the Saag, it was much too flavorful for either of our tastes. It was pretty funny, Brett took a bite and said ‘They must not like the taste of spinach very much.’ Hehe.































(For some reason, this picture of food reminded me of the Italian flag.)


The Red Lentil Dal, especially with some short grain brown rice was really good. Next time I make it I will use less garam masala though, it could have stood to have less flavor as well. Spicy I like, but there is just a lot of flavor going on, it takes some getting used to, but I saw its potential. It wasn’t as bad as I thought it was going to be. Especially when I pulled out all those spices, I turned the oven for frozen pizza just in case (it didn't come down to that). I can say, we won’t eat Saag again, but the Dal was good.



I will be trying one more of HH’s Indian dishes tomorrow night, Aloo Matar (I figured it was a safer bet seeing as how we like both potatoes ‘aloo’ and peas ‘matar’). Gotta give it a chance before deciding I don’t like it!
